What is Medical Titration?
Medical titration is the process of gradually adjusting the quantity of a medication given to a patient up until the wanted therapeutic result is achieved. The goal is to discover the "Goldilocks zone"-- a dose that is high enough to deal with the condition efficiently however low enough to prevent toxicity or debilitating negative effects.
This procedure is most common with medications that have a "narrow restorative index," meaning the difference in between a reliable dosage and a hazardous dosage is small. It is also used for medications where the body needs time to adapt to the substance to prevent severe adverse reactions.
The Phases of the Titration Process
The journey of titration is hardly ever a straight line; it is a cyclical process of administration, observation, and change.
- Baseline Assessment: Before beginning, a clinician develops a baseline by measuring the patient's present signs, essential indications, and pertinent lab work (such as blood pressure or blood sugar levels).
- The Starting Dose (Initiation): Treatment starts with a sub-therapeutic or very low restorative dosage. This reduces the threat of an intense allergy or severe negative effects.
- Observation Period: The patient stays on the initial dose for a particular period-- varying from days to weeks-- to allow the drug to reach a "steady state" in the blood stream.
- Dose Adjustment (Up-titration): Based on the results, the clinician increases the dosage incrementally.
- Monitoring and Evaluation: The client is kept an eye on for both improvement in symptoms and the introduction of side impacts.
- Maintenance Phase: Once the optimal dosage is recognized, titration ends, and the patient moves into a maintenance phase with regular long-term follow-ups.

Common Conditions That Require Titration
Titration is a basic tool in various medical specialties. Below are a few of the most typical locations where this method is non-negotiable.
1. Cardiovascular Health
Blood pressure medications (antihypertensives) are frequently titrated. Dropping blood pressure too quickly can lead to fainting (syncope) or dizziness. By gradually increasing the dose, the body's vascular system adjusts securely.
2. Mental Health and Neurology
Psychiatric medications, consisting of SSRIs for anxiety and stimulants for ADHD, are titrated to find a balance in between mood stabilization and adverse effects like sleeping disorders or loss of hunger. Likewise, anti-seizure medications require accurate titration to prevent "breakthrough" seizures while avoiding cognitive "fog."
3. Pain Management
For clients experiencing persistent discomfort, especially those recommended opioids or nerve pain medications like Gabapentin, titration helps build tolerance to adverse effects such as respiratory anxiety and sedation while finding the minimum dosage needed for pain relief.
4. Endocrinology
Insulin for diabetes is perhaps the most widely known example of daily titration. Clients need to change their dosage based on their blood glucose readings, carb intake, and physical activity levels.
Key Medications Often Requiring Titration
The following list highlights drug classes that health care companies generally handle through a titration schedule:
- Anticonvulsants: Used for epilepsy and bipolar illness (e.g., Lamotrigine).
- Beta-Blockers: Used for heart rate and high blood pressure (e.g., Metoprolol).
- Stimulants: Used for ADHD (e.g., Methylphenidate).
- Thyroid Hormones: Used for hypothyroidism (e.g., Levothyroxine).
- Anticoagulants: Blood thinners that require routine blood screening (e.g., Warfarin).
- Tricyclic Antidepressants: Often begun at bedtime in low doses to handle negative effects.
The Risks of Rapid Escalation
If a dosage is increased too rapidly, the client may experience drug toxicity or severe negative effects. On the other hand, if the titration is too slow, the client stays in a state of without treatment suffering or threat (such as ongoing high blood pressure).
Additionally, "Downward Titration" (tapering) is just as vital. Stopping particular medications abruptly, such as corticosteroids or benzodiazepines, can set off withdrawal signs or a "rebound impact," where the original condition returns more severely than before.
The Patient's Role in Successful Titration
Titration is a collective effort. Because the clinician is not with the client daily, the client ends up being the main data collector. Successful titration generally involves:
- Symptom Journaling: Keeping a day-to-day log of how one feels, noting the time of dosage and any uncommon sensations.
- Consistent Timing: Taking the medication at the same time every day to make sure blood levels stay stable.
- Self-Monitoring: Using home tools like high blood pressure cuffs or glucose displays as directed.
- Truthful Communication: Reporting even "minor" side results, as these are important hints for the physician to determine if the dosage is too high.
Often Asked Questions (FAQ)
What is the "Titration Period"?
The titration duration is the timeframe in between the first dose and the point where the client reaches a stable, reliable upkeep dose. Depending upon the medication, this can last from 2 weeks to numerous months.
Can I titrate my own medication?
No. Titration ought to only be carried out under the strict guidance of a certified doctor. Changing dosages individually can cause hazardous drug interactions, toxicity, or a complete failure of the treatment.
What is "Down-Titration"?
Also known as tapering, down-titration is the process of gradually reducing a dosage before stopping a medication completely. This allows the body to resume its natural functions without the shock of an abrupt chemical absence.
Why do I feel worse throughout the start of titration?
It prevails for some medications (like antidepressants) to trigger increased stress and anxiety or queasiness during the first couple of days. This is often part of the body adjusting. However, any serious or aggravating signs should be reported to a physician instantly.
What takes place if I miss out on a dose throughout the titration stage?
In the titration phase, consistency is important. You should follow your physician's specific guidelines for missed doses. Do not double the dose to "capture up," as this could bypass the progressive escalation and cause adverse effects.
